Nigerian Exports: Super Eagles Stars Omeruo, Eduok, Martins, Uche On Target
Published: November 26, 2017
Catch up on Nigerian players that were on target for their European and Asian clubs on Sunday, November 26.
In his 17th appearance for Standard Liege, former Watford midfielder Uche Agbo opened his account for his side in their 2-0 road win over Racing Genk. The midfielder struck in the 81st minute to double Standard Liege's advantage.
Elsewhere, Nigeria internationals Kenneth Omeruo and Emem Eduok were on target in Kasimpasa's 2-1 win over Konyaspor in the Turkish Super Lig.
Eduok broke the deadlock after 12 minutes, but the visitors equalized through Hadžiahmetović ten minutes into the second half, before Chelsea loanee Omeruo headed in the winner in the 90th minute.
Whilst Eduok was replaced in the third minute of stoppage time, the central defender put in a full shift for the eighth consecutive game.
In the Chinese Football Association Cup final second leg match in Shanghai, Shanghai Shenhua lost 3-2 to Shanghai SIPG. Obafemi Martins scoring a spectacular goal from just outside the box in the 68th minute.
The aggregate score was tied at 3-3 at the end of the contest, so the away goals rule was applied and Shanghai Shenhua were handed the Cup.
